Foreign Minister Jaishankar told his Chinese counterpart Wang Ji on Monday that India and China should use a ‘clear and creative’ approach to pursue relations based on mutual respect, sensitivity and mutual interests. In his initial remarks during the meeting with Wang, the Foreign Minister insisted on promoting the process of reducing tension in the border areas near the line of real control (LAC) in eastern Ladakh. There has been a stalemate between the armies of the two countries in this region for more than four years. Jaishankar had a two -day visit with the Chinese Foreign Minister of Foreign Affairs shortly after he held a two -day visit. Wang’s visit will take place a few days before the proposed visit to China to attend the annual summit of Premier Narendra Modi’s Shanghai cooperation Sangathan (SCO). After the deadly battle in the Galwan Valley in 2020, there was serious tension in the relationship between India and China. In light of this, the visit of the Chinese Foreign Minister is generally seen as part of the efforts of both neighboring countries to improve relations. In his remark, Jaishankar described the fight against terrorism as another “major priority” and also called the “special problems” he raised during the Beijing Yatra last month. He said: “After seeing a difficult phase in our relationships, both countries now want to move forward. It takes a clear and creative approach from both sides.” The Foreign Minister said: “In this effort, we must be guided by three mutual principles-mutual respect, mutual sensitivity and mutual importance. The variations should not cause controversy and the competition should not be converted into conflict.” Yi National Security Advisor (NSA) came to Delhi on a two -day visit to hold talks with Ajit Deval about the border issue. Special Representative (SRC) talks will be held on Tuesday. Wang and Deval are nominated as special representatives for border dialogue. Jaishankar said: “These (special representative talks) are very important, as our relationship has the ability to jointly maintain peace and stability in the border areas of any positive movement. It is also necessary that the process of reducing stress moves forward.” The discussions discussed economic and business issues, pilgrims, people with people contact, river data part, border trade and connectivity. The Foreign Minister also gave adequate indications of discussion on the international situation. He said: “We want a fair, balanced and multi -polar world system, which also includes multi -polar Asia. Affirmative multilateralism is also needed. He said:” The fight against all forms and expressions of terrorism is another important priority. I hope for the exchange of ideas. “Jaishankar said that India hopes this discussion will contribute to building a stable, collaborative and visionary relationship between India and China that will fulfill our interests and solve our concerns.
